Central vacuum repair services involve diagnosing and fixing issues with a home's built-in vacuum system to ensure it functions effectively. This can include repairing or replacing damaged hoses, addressing problems with the power unit, fixing leaks in the piping, or restoring proper airflow. Service providers may also troubleshoot electrical connections, repair switches, and replace worn-out components to restore the system’s optimal performance. These repairs help homeowners maintain a clean, allergen-free environment by ensuring their central vacuum system operates smoothly and quietly.
Common problems that central vacuum repair addresses include loss of suction, strange noises, persistent blockages, or system failures. Over time, parts can wear out or become damaged due to regular use, leading to decreased cleaning efficiency. Leaks in the piping can cause loss of suction, while electrical issues might prevent the system from turning on or cause it to shut off unexpectedly. Addressing these problems promptly helps prevent further damage and extends the lifespan of the entire system, ensuring it continues to support a clean and healthy home environment.

The overview below groups typical Central Vacuum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Marana, AZ.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- typical costs for minor repairs such as fixing leaks or replacing small parts usually range from $150-$400.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, with fewer projects reaching the lower or higher ends.
Component Replacement - replacing major components like motors or switches generally costs between $300-$800. Larger, more complex replacements can push costs above $1,000 depending on the parts needed.
Full System Repairs - extensive repairs or troubleshooting can range from $500-$2,000, with most projects in the middle of this band, while very complex issues may exceed this range.
Full System Replacement - installing a new central vacuum system typically costs between $2,000-$5,000+. Many homeowners opt for mid-range systems, with premium models reaching higher prices for larger homes or custom features.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What types of issues can central vacuum repair services handle? Local contractors can address common problems such as loss of suction, broken pipes, damaged power units, and malfunctioning inlets to restore proper operation.
How do I know if my central vacuum system needs repairs? Signs include decreased cleaning efficiency, unusual noises, persistent blockages, or system failure to turn on, which can be diagnosed by experienced service providers.
Are there common causes for central vacuum system problems? Issues often result from wear and tear, clogged pipes, electrical faults, or damage caused by pests or accidental impacts, which local specialists can identify and fix.
